Clayton LawrenceClayton Lawrence

The Rosewood is a meticulously maintained property that is very posh, warm and inviting. The staff are amazing. We loved the beach restaurant for afternoon snack and cocktails. The adult only pool is a nice amenity. The only negative is the train that runs through the property, but the overall property is incredibly quite, as was our room.

Josh LevyJosh Levy

I recently made a reservation at Reverb restaurant at the hotel, securing it with a credit card as required, with the understanding that there would be a $50 per person penalty for no-shows. When I arrived for my reservation, I was asked to wait and assured I would be called when my table was ready. After watching several others get seated ahead of us, I had to approach the host, who then finally seated us, seemingly forgetting about our reservation. The brunch itself was just okay, nothing remarkable. However, what really soured the experience was discovering later that I had been charged $100 for a no-show, despite being seated and dining at the restaurant. After two calls to guest services and assurances that the issue would be resolved, nothing was done. I ultimately had to dispute the charge through my credit card. This level of service is unacceptable, especially for a hotel that prides itself on being first-class. Unfortunately, after this experience, I won’t be returning to Rosewood.

Jennifer BrandiJennifer Brandi

The hotel itself is beautiful. The staff upon arriving couldn’t have been more friendly. The hotel is very dog friendly (with an extra cost) and they made sure my dog had what she needed. The food at Caruso’s tasted delicious. Sitting at a nice restaurant like this with my dog was really unique and special. The next morning, however, breakfast at the other restaurant was the opposite experience. Service was slow and the food and beverages were embarrassingly bad. It was the worst matcha latte I’ve ever tried and the smoked salmon bagel was disgusting. I only had a few sips and a few bites before I gave up. Something tasted very off about this food and it was very unappealing. Soon after, I fell sick with food poisoning. I spent the next two nights in my room in agony and not able to enjoy my trip. I intended to continue on a road trip after this, but was in no shape to leave, so I changed hotels and stayed there two nights until I felt okay enough to drive back home. My trip was ruined. Why Rosewood gets 1 star is how they behaved when this happened in addition to their lack of food safety and handling. At first, they seemed very concerned about me. The manager greeted me at my car before I left and apologized and promised to email me to make things right. He never did email or do anything whatsoever to make this right. Additionally, I was hounded by multiple calls that began, even as I was driving away, from someone claiming to do an “investigation” into the matter. There was zero concern for how I felt, but he pestered me with multiple calls when he knew I was still ill and changing hotels. I spent many thousands of wasted dollars at this hotel and ruined my entire trip as this was my first stop. The worst part is it took me TWO MONTHS to finally feel normal after doctor visits and medications. To say this is very disappointing for this level of a hotel is an understatement.
